Patents by Inventor Ashish Kumar

Ashish Kumar has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20210266808
    Abstract: Systems, methods, and devices seamlessly playback data files using one or more wireless connections. Methods include establishing a first wireless connection between a source device and a sink device, the first wireless connection using a first transmission protocol and transmitting audio data via the first wireless connection. Methods further include determining a switch should be initiated based on one or more signal quality metrics, the one or more signal quality metrics representing, at least in part, an estimate of a quality of the first wireless connection. Methods also include switching to a second wireless connection between the source device and the sink device, the second wireless connection using a second transmission protocol, and the second wireless connection using data packets encapsulated for transmission in accordance with the second transmission protocol.
    Type: Application
    Filed: February 24, 2021
    Publication date: August 26, 2021
    Applicant: Cypress Semiconductor Corporation
    Inventors: Krishna Kishore Avadhanam, Ashish Kumar Malot, Robert Zopf
  • Patent number: 11086556
    Abstract: A backup storage for managing backups of clients includes persistent storage and a backup analyzer. The persistent storage includes the backups, protection policies, and an early deletion schedule. The backup analyzer obtains a request to analyze a protection policy of the protection policies; in response to obtaining the request: obtains backup data information associated with the protection policy; makes a determination, based on the backup data information and the protection policy, that a portion of the backups associated with the protection policies overprotect a client of the clients associated with the protection policy; and modifies the early deletion schedule based on the determination to obtain a modified early deletion schedule.
    Type: Grant
    Filed: November 1, 2019
    Date of Patent: August 10, 2021
    Assignee: EMC IP Holding Company LLC
    Inventors: Asif Khan, Amith Ramachandran, Amarendra Behera, Deepika Nagabushanam, Ashish Kumar, Pati Mohan, Tushar Dethe, Himanshu Arora, Gururaj Soma, Sapna Chauhan, Soumen Acharya, Reshmee Jawed, Shelesh Chopra, Yasemin Ugur-Ozekinci, Navneet Upadhyay, Shraddha Chunekar, Deepak Anantha Bellare Mallya, Arun Chakravarthy, Kanagasabapathy Venkatachalam
  • Patent number: 11082808
    Abstract: Techniques are described for an unbuffered multicast delivery mode representing the capability of transmitting a multicast frame within a same DTIM interval during which the multicast frame is received. In an example, a network access device determines that a first computing device is in a power saving mode. The network access device receives, during a DTIM interval while the first computing device is in the power saving mode, a multicast frame destined to a multicast MAC address. The network access device determines an association between the multicast MAC address and a device MAC address of a second computing device. The network access device sends, during the DTIM interval and based on the association, the multicast frame to the second computing device.
    Type: Grant
    Filed: August 2, 2019
    Date of Patent: August 3, 2021
    Assignee: Amazon Technologies, Inc.
    Inventors: Ashish Kumar Shukla, Avinash Joshi, Binh Tran
  • Publication number: 20210223071
    Abstract: A gauge device is provided and includes an analog display to signify a measured valued, a motor and worm gear arrangement which is configured to retain a current state of the analog display when de-energized or to change the analog display when energized and a control system. The control system is configured to normally de-energize the motor and worm gear arrangement and to energize the motor and worm gear arrangement only in accordance with a calculated state of the analog display differing from the current state by at least a threshold level.
    Type: Application
    Filed: September 14, 2020
    Publication date: July 22, 2021
    Inventors: Sivakumar Laguduwa, Aswin Kumar Vallamkondu, Jeffrey Martin Werbelow, Ashish Kumar Agarwal
  • Publication number: 20210224372
    Abstract: Methods and systems for managing unlocking of an electronic device are provided. A method includes receiving an unlocking input from a user, authenticating the unlocking input, generating a first pre-wakeup command of initializing a progress action for the electronic device, generating a second pre-wakeup command of whether to complete the progress action or to retrogress the progress action based on the authenticating of the unlocking input, and determining whether to unlock the electronic device based on the second pre-wakeup command.
    Type: Application
    Filed: July 18, 2019
    Publication date: July 22, 2021
    Inventors: Hari Krishnan Thiruvalli VENUGOPALAN, Mineni NISWANTH BABU, Gaurav GUPTA, Sri Lakshmi PUNURU, Gopinath CHENNAKESWARAN, Ashish Kumar SINGH, Ravindra Kumar MISHRA, Rajaram Hanumantacharya NAGANUR
  • Patent number: 11066357
    Abstract: The present disclosure is concerned with benzoannulene compounds that are capable of inhibiting a viral infection and methods of treating viral infections such as, for example, chikungunya, Venezuelan equine encephalitis, dengue, influenza, and zika, using these compounds. This abstract is intended as a scanning tool for purposes of searching in the particular art and is not intended to be limiting of the present invention.
    Type: Grant
    Filed: December 24, 2018
    Date of Patent: July 20, 2021
    Assignee: SOUTHERN RESEARCH INSTITUTE
    Inventors: Ashish Kumar Pathak, Syed Kaleem Ahmed, Mark J. Suto, Corinne E. Augelli-Szafran
  • Patent number: 11070467
    Abstract: Network hardware devices organized in a wireless mesh network (WMN). A first mesh network device includes processing logic that detects an error condition of a first wireless link to a next hop node in a wireless path between a second mesh network device and a third mesh network device. The processing logic sends, via a first radio of the first mesh network device, a first frame with a first path error message over a second wireless link to a precursor hop node in the wireless path. The first path error message identifies the error condition of the first wireless link. The processing logic generates a second frame with a copy of the first path error message and sends, via a secondary radio of the first mesh network device, the second frame with the copy of the first path error message.
    Type: Grant
    Filed: May 24, 2019
    Date of Patent: July 20, 2021
    Assignee: Amazon Technologies, Inc.
    Inventor: Ashish Kumar Shukla
  • Publication number: 20210208808
    Abstract: Aspects of a storage device are provided which allow for partitioning of memory based on partition commands received from a host device. The storage device includes a memory configured to store data, and a controller configured to partition the memory into multiple partitions based on a partition command received from the host device. The controller is further configured to switch from a first partition to a second partition in response to a partition switching command received from the host device, and the controller may execute a command received from the host device on data associated with the second partition. When the controller receives the command from the host device associated with data including a logical address, the controller may update the logical address based on the second partition and execute the command based on the updated logical address.
    Type: Application
    Filed: January 22, 2020
    Publication date: July 8, 2021
    Inventors: Eshaan Gupta, Dharmaraju Marenahally Krishna, Abhinand Amarnath, Ashish Kumar
  • Patent number: 11037432
    Abstract: Systems and methods of security monitoring using a learning process are provided. Intelligent security systems may perform a learning process to observe the paths of travel by occupants, as detected by various sensors distributed throughout a monitored location over a period of time. After the security system is initially installed, the system may learn the various paths taken by occupants of the house by keeping track of the sequence in which the sensors are activated due to normal human activity. Based on this data, a fully connected graph of sensors with all valid interconnections between sensors is available to the security system.
    Type: Grant
    Filed: December 13, 2019
    Date of Patent: June 15, 2021
    Assignee: AMAZON TECHNOLOGIES, INC.
    Inventors: Ashish Kumar Shukla, Sakthi Kannan Ramabadran, Xi Chen, Armando J. Lucrecio, Avinash Joshi
  • Publication number: 20210171749
    Abstract: The present invention relates to process for preparing a thermoplastic polyolefin composition comprising a) providing a reactive polyolefin composition comprising a polyolefin resin and a rheology modifier, which is free of peroxide initiator; b) heating the reactive polyolefin composition to a temperature of 180° C. to 300° C.; and c) subjecting the reactive polyolefin composition to a specific energy of equal to or more than 0.15 kWh/kg to obtain the thermoplastic polyolefin composition, the thermoplastic polyolefin composition obtainable by said process, an article comprising said thermoplastic polyolefin composition and the use of a rheology modifier, which is free of peroxide initiator, in said reactive polyolefin composition for increasing the viscosity at a constant shear stress of 747 Pa of the thermoplastic polyolefin composition, eta747 (Comp), by reacting the polyolefin resin and the rheology modifier at a temperature in the range of from 180° C. to 300° C.
    Type: Application
    Filed: May 17, 2019
    Publication date: June 10, 2021
    Applicants: ABU DHABI POLYMERS CO. LTD (BOROUGE) LLC., Borealis AG
    Inventors: Ashish KUMAR, Joel FAWAZ, Umesh Balkrishna GADGOLI, Senthil Kumar KALIAPPAN
  • Publication number: 20210159906
    Abstract: A multilevel analog to digital converter (ADC) is composed of noise shaping filter and multi-level quantizer, where said quantizer is made from an array of comparators, each coupled with one reference level, the said quantizer is coupled with a thermometric digital to analog converters (DAC) in the feedback path, the said DAC output is compared with ADC input and error is fed to noise shaping filter, said reference levels of each quantizer is generated from a digital to analog converter coupled with a digital quantizer reference controller and said digital quantizer reference controller is randomly changing the reference levels in a way that quantizer coupled DAC elements are indirectly randomised to improve the overall linearity and noise performance of the converter.
    Type: Application
    Filed: November 25, 2020
    Publication date: May 27, 2021
    Applicant: VERVESEMI MICROELECTRONICS PRIVATE LIMITED
    Inventors: Pratap Narayan SINGH, Rajeev JAIN, Ashish Kumar SHARMA, Chinmaya DASH
  • Publication number: 20210159908
    Abstract: The present invention discloses a method of calibrating time interleaved analog to digital converter comprising: sampling a common input signal, said sampling is performed by an array of sub analog to digital converters, each generating individual digital analog equivalent outputs with sampling time errors, said digital outputs are fed to sampling time error estimation circuitry to calculate a digital output proportional to sampling time error between two consecutive channels, without any restriction on input signal or ADC channel design, said timing skew estimator circuitry composed of generating a delayed output of one of the two consecutive ADC channels, channel first and channel second and subtracting the said delayed output with digital output of the said second channel and producing the first subtracted output and output of said second channel subtracted with said first channel output delayed by sampling delay between the two consecutive channels and producing the second subtracted delayed output, absol
    Type: Application
    Filed: November 25, 2020
    Publication date: May 27, 2021
    Applicant: VERVESEMI MICROELECTRONICS PRIVATE LIMITED
    Inventors: Pratap Narayan SINGH, Ashish Kumar SHARMA, Chinmaya DASH
  • Patent number: 11012696
    Abstract: In some examples, a computing device may receive a request for a video segment captured by a particular camera, where the request specifies a date, a start time, and a length of the video segment. The computing device may identify stored data associated with the video segment in a storage device based on the date, the start time, the length, and an identifier associated with the particular camera and retrieve the stored data from the storage device. The computing device may determine that the stored data includes a subset of the video frames that were sent from the particular camera and excludes a remainder of the video frames and regenerate the remainder of the video frames based on the stored data to create regenerated data. The computing device may reconstruct the reconstructed video segment by merging the stored data with the regenerated data and provide the reconstructed video segment.
    Type: Grant
    Filed: May 3, 2018
    Date of Patent: May 18, 2021
    Assignee: Dell Products L.P.
    Inventors: Siddharth Agrawal, Ashish Kumar Palo, Gyanendra Kumar Patro
  • Patent number: 11010190
    Abstract: Exemplary embodiments relate to techniques for improving startup times of a cloud-based virtual servers in response to a spike in service usage (although other applications are contemplated and described). According to some embodiments, in response to a request to provision a new virtual server in a cluster, high-priority services (e.g., those that enable the server to respond to system health checks or that support an application providing the service) are started while lower-priority services are delayed. In some embodiments, prior to receiving such a request, a new server may be started and then hibernated to create a “hot spare.” When the request is received, the hot spare may be taken out of hibernation to quickly bring the hot spare online. It is contemplated that the delayed-startup and hot spare embodiments may be used together to further improve performance.
    Type: Grant
    Filed: February 7, 2020
    Date of Patent: May 18, 2021
    Assignee: Capital One Services, LLC
    Inventors: Lemin Zhang, Eric Helvey, Ashish Kumar, Michelle Yuan
  • Patent number: 11003818
    Abstract: A method includes parsing and compiling a software code that includes a constraint bitwise operation with a first operand associated with a first constraint range and a second operand associated with a second constraint range. A first and a second plurality of ranges that spans the first and second constraint range are generated. In some embodiments, each constrained range is converted into a binary format having an upper bit portion and a lower bit portion. The upper bit portion for the each range remains unchanged. A resultant range associated with the constraint bitwise operation is determined based on performing the constraint bitwise operation on the first and the second plurality of ranges.
    Type: Grant
    Filed: February 13, 2020
    Date of Patent: May 11, 2021
    Assignee: XILINX, INC.
    Inventors: Ashish Kumar Jain, Saikat Bandyopadhyay, Jason Villarreal
  • Publication number: 20210132930
    Abstract: An example apparatus includes means for generating an application blueprint during a design phase, the application blueprint to bind a service template to a node of an application to be deployed in a cloud environment, the service template to be mapped to a plurality of services that are selectable during a runtime phase; and means for generating a deployment profile during the runtime phase, the deployment profile generating means to: select a first service and a second service from the plurality of services mapped to the service template when the application is to be deployed in the cloud environment, the first service different from the second service; generate a first deployment profile to deploy a first instance of the application based on the first service; and generate a second deployment profile to deploy a second instance of the application based on the second service.
    Type: Application
    Filed: January 11, 2021
    Publication date: May 6, 2021
    Inventors: Agila Govindaraju, Kiran Singh, Ashish Kumar Jain
  • Publication number: 20210132808
    Abstract: A manager for managing generation of backups for clients includes persistent storage and a backup manager. The persistent storage stored protection policies associated with the clients and native backup functionality information associated with the clients. The backup manager programmed obtains a portion of the native backup functionality information from a client of the clients; obtains at least one protection policy of the protection policies that is associated with the client; makes a determination that the at least one protection policy and the portion of the native backup functionality information are unique; in response to the determination: generates modifier data based on: the portion of the native backup functionality information and the at least one protection policy; and generates a backup for the client using a modifier associated with the modifier data.
    Type: Application
    Filed: November 1, 2019
    Publication date: May 6, 2021
    Inventors: Asif Khan, Amith Ramachandran, Amarendra Behera, Deepika Nagabushanam, Ashish Kumar, Pati Mohan, Tushar Dethe, Himanshu Arora, Gururaj Soma, Sapna Chauhan, Soumen Acharya, Reshmee Jawed, Shelesh Chopra, Yasemin Ugur-Ozekinci, Arun Chakravarthy, Kanagasabapathy Venkatachalam
  • Publication number: 20210132809
    Abstract: A backup storage for managing backups of clients includes persistent storage and a backup analyzer. The persistent storage includes the backups, protection policies, and an early deletion schedule. The backup analyzer obtains a request to analyze a protection policy of the protection policies; in response to obtaining the request: obtains backup data information associated with the protection policy; makes a determination, based on the backup data information and the protection policy, that a portion of the backups associated with the protection policies overprotect a client of the clients associated with the protection policy; and modifies the early deletion schedule based on the determination to obtain a modified early deletion schedule.
    Type: Application
    Filed: November 1, 2019
    Publication date: May 6, 2021
    Inventors: Asif Khan, Amith Ramachandran, Amarendra Behera, Deepika Nagabushanam, Ashish Kumar, Pati Mohan, Tushar Dethe, Himanshu Arora, Gururaj Soma, Sapna Chauhan, Soumen Acharya, Reshmee Jawed, Shelesh Chopra, Yasemin Ugur-Ozekinci, Navneet Upadhyay, Shraddha Chunekar, Deepak Anantha Bellare Mallya, Arun Chakravarthy, Kanagasabapathy Venkatachalam
  • Publication number: 20210133044
    Abstract: A backup manager for managing backup services includes persistent storage and a backup analyzer. The persistent storage includes a backup data repository and protection policies. The backup analyzer identifies a new backup stored in backup storage; performs a backup compatibility analysis on the new backup to determine inter-backup compatibility of the identified new backup; updates the backup data repository based on the inter-backup compatibility to obtain an updated backup data repository; and modifies a backup schedule using the updated backup data repository to meet a requirement of a protection policy of the protection policies.
    Type: Application
    Filed: November 1, 2019
    Publication date: May 6, 2021
    Inventors: Asif Khan, Amith Ramachandran, Amarendra Behera, Deepika Nagabushanam, Ashish Kumar, Pati Mohan, Tushar Dethe, Himanshu Arora, Gururaj Soma, Sapna Chauhan, Soumen Acharya, Reshmee Jawed, Yasemin Ugur-Ozekinci, Shelesh Chopra, Navneet Upadhyay, Shraddha Chunekar
  • Patent number: D919115
    Type: Grant
    Filed: June 14, 2019
    Date of Patent: May 11, 2021
    Assignee: Illumina, Inc.
    Inventors: David Elliott Kaplan, Ashish Kumar, Anthony John de Ruyter, Lea Sandra Kobeli, Edward Wilson Licitra